Description: with Radeon Graphics
Class: Laptop
Socket: FP6
Clockspeed: 3.3 GHz
Turbo Speed: 4.4 GHz
Cores: 8 Threads: 16
Typical TDP: 45 W
TDP Down: 35 W
TDP Up: 54 W
Cache Size: L1: 1024 KB, L2: 8.0 MB, L3: 8 MB
Other names: AMD Ryzen 9 4900H with Radeon Graphics
CPU First Seen on Charts: Q2 2020
